Marshlands is a village in Queensland, Australia. The recorded population is 14.
At coordinates 26.15° S, 151.75° E, Marshlands lies in the Southern Hemisphere. The city belongs to Queensland in Australia.
Marshlands has 14 inhabitants, making it the #12,184 most populated locality in Australia out of 19,231 registered.
